Episode Synopsis
This is an out-of-the-box episode. 2 hours and 20 minutes of me discussing some Tweets. It was an experiment of sorts: with Elon Musk taking over ownership of the platform people have been complaining (among other things) that Twitter is worse than usual. Granted some are saying it's better. But some have quit or are threatening to quit. But why? I tried to find out by Tweeting more than normal and to see what came back. Could I find the trolls? Did I become addicted? Was the experience terrible? These are my reflections. Followers of mine from Twitter may hear themselves mentioned. I still discuss many of the usual issues about knowledge and science as I often do - but this is a fun approach to it. I might try to add timestamps to this at some point.
